So, to help you land this dream job, we have prepared answers to possible interview questions for you to use as a guide when preparing for … Web2 nov. 2024 · 5 Things to Do Before Your Nursing Interview. 1. Visit the employer’s website. Get a sense of their mission statement, and make sure you know what they want people to know about them. 2. Research recent news about the employer. Look for awards they’ve won, funding they’ve received, or employees who are making waves.
